/*
* The 2017 Hisense / Loewe data model for channel lists is a bit different than all other supported models and need some workarounds to be supported.
* It is based on a flat "Services" table which doesn't hold program numbers and a FavoritesList/FavoritesItem table to assign numbers
* to physical tuner lists and user favorite lists alike.
*
* Physical channel lists (e.g. for $av, Astra, Hot Bird) have their own ChannelList in the channelList dictionary and use
* ChannelInfo.NewProgramNr to hold the program number. This doesn't allow the user to add services from other lists.
*
* The user favorite lists (FAV1-FAV4) use the separate favList ChannelList filled with all services from all physical lists.
* ChannelInfo.FavIndex[0-3] holds the information for the program numbers in FAV1-4. The value -1 is used to indicate "not included".
*
* The $all list is hidden from the user and automatically updated to match the contents of all other lists (except $av and FAV1-4).
*
* The $av list is hidden from the user and not updated at all.
*
* This loader poses the following restrictions on the database:
* - a service must not appear in more than one physical channel list ($all and FAV1-4 are not part of this restriction)
* - a service can't appear more than once in any list
*
*/
